Index of /_SITEIMAGE/image/bGgzLmdvb2dsZXVzZXJjb250ZW50LmNvbQ/6f/8c/40/08
Name
Last modified
Size
Description
Parent Directory
-
6f8c40080a302b255857..>
2025-09-01 23:38
28K